GENERAL COMMANDS

[ ] AL Auto Landing

When button Al is armed (it takes the red color)
and that the wheels touch the ground, then the
spoilers are applied, the brakes are applied and
the thrust reversing is put in function.

With the AL armed the automatic approach is put out
at 250 feet and the pilot must then take the
controls to finish is landing.

[ ] HOMER2 Indicator of azimuth (bearing) and the distance
covered since the activation of the instrument.
At the beginning it indicates OFF.
To activate the instrument click once on it.

The indicator of azimuth take the form of a larger
dot which initially is over the decimal point. The
relative value of the aircraft`s bearing with
respect to the starting point is visualized by
the relative position of the mobile dot with
resapect to the fixed dot located at top of the
gauge.

On the panel HOMER2 is located just below button Al.

PRE FLIGHT

[1] Select the Aircraft/Map menu of FS200 or FS2002
On the Map window that appear
take note of the altitude of the desk.

[2] Take note of the heading of the oblique
desk.

[3] Activate HOMER2



_________________________
TAKE OFF

[1] Apply the parking brakes

[2] Lower the flaps at the third position
(3 times F7)

[3] Engine at full power
wait until the engine reach his full
power

[4] Release the brakes


_____________________________
CRUISE

[1] Raise the landing gear

[2] Raise the flaps one by one position

[3] If you need to quickly reduce speed
lower the flaps to the
first or second position

BEWARE
DO NOT USE SPOILERS TO REDUCE SPEED
IN CRUISE



______________________________
LANDING

[1] Button AL armed

[2] Reduce the power of the engine

[3] Lower the flap by one position
Repeat four times this maneuver

[4] Lower the landing gear

[5] Approach speed: 140 kts
Landing speed: 120 kts

Ajust the power of the engine
to maintain speed at least 120 kts

If necessary during the approach
make a pause and raise the seat (or lower it)
to see the desk
